Features
The Entity utility pouch large is designed for everyday carry. It is sized to wear on a belt or can be attached to a bag per pack. A lightly padded interior and high quality elastic bands keep objects safe and secure. The pouch is also suitable for your phone, and can fit the Apple iPhone 6, 6 Plus, 7, 7 Plus, 8, 8 Plus, or X. The Entity utility pouch large comes with (1) matching TacTie PJC3 polymer joining clip for modular attachment to any Molle compatible surface such as ATLAS or PALS. The TacTie polymer joining clip has been awarded United States Patent, US D796,846 S. Further, it is protected by other patents pending in the USA and internationally.
